> I can add one more to the "confirmed list". I opened up a 12CC block last
> year to find it had sleeves too. (also the nitrided crank...'-)
>
> One machinist who looked at the engine felt that the sleeves weren't
> properly installed since the ran "wild" out of the bottom of the bore
> instead of being stepped into the bore. Is this how the ones you've seen
> are too? Probably a moot point anyway, since a thick flange block would be
> the way to go, but I'm curious.
>
> Gerard
>
> >
> >Some 1275s came with sleeves, All the sleeves I have seen came in the
> >12CC blocks (circa 1967 or the "early blocks")
